2026-07-072026-07-07http://salesiana.dossiersoluciones.com/handle/123456789/111658It was argued by Schramm and Smirnov that the critical site percolation exploration path on the triangular lattice converges in distribution to the trace of chordal SLE(6). We provide here a detailed proof, which relies on Smirnov's theorem that crossing probabilities have a conformally invariant scaling limit (given by Cardy's formula). The version of convergence to SLE(6) that we prove suffices for the Smirnov-Werner derivation of certain critical percolation crossing exponents and for our analysis of the critical percolation full scaling limit as a process of continuum nonsimple loops.45 pages, 14 figures; revised version following the comments of a refereeProbabilityMathematical Physics82B27, 60K35, 82B43, 60D05, 30C35Critical Percolation Exploration Path and SLE(6): a Proof of Convergencetext
